Form-Functions for the IBHVG Code

Abstract

The form-functions, methods of calculating the mass fraction burned given the depth burned, are developed for the ten propellant grain geometries available in the IBHVG code, a frequently used interior ballistic computer program. The FORTRAN coding embodying the computations is included.
